Ordinals
beta
Address 1H8NSjFnyB2CCZJD5Ch7eHJ8EDLgWa9TiF
sat balance
57382
outputs
cba12a3681d133756861bc2bfac39a9459c0e8ed0a78a91d3c24928be969ddb8:29